Abstract
This research aims to evaluate the impact of tourism on heritage cultural sites in the East Khasi Hills, focusing on its economic, cultural, and environmental dimensions. Through field research, interviews with local stakeholders, and data analysis, the study will explore how tourism contributes to local livelihoods while identifying the challenges associated with cultural preservation and environmental sustainability. The research will offer insights for developing sustainable tourism policies that protect heritage sites and benefit local communities
